Blockchain Oracles Explained! (Smart Contracts NEED This)

Поділитися
Вставка
  • Опубліковано 21 жов 2024
  • If you're looking for a place to have blockchain oracles explained simply, this is the video for you. Oracles are, in essence, hardware and/or software services that provide external data to smart contracts on the blockchain. In a future video, I will break down the way that Chainlink, one of the most popular oracle platforms does this on the Ethereum blockchain.
    🚀 // JOIN THE MOVEMENT // 🚀
    ----------------------------------------------------
    👽Check out the Hashoshi Merch collection: bit.ly/2Q3tfA0
    📚CRYPTO READING LIST: bit.ly/2NpTsHL
    💸 Donations and Tips: Always appreciated, never expected ❤
    🎁 BTC: 3KvKTW42fa8uzejSAXJuYKcw4iu9ao6aek
    🎁 ETH: 0x6b7d8DC93556ab8bC9f35f0028Ab01586746DBCd
    🎁 BAT: 0xF11adaaeA5205ce29eDf1905D0A20C6617286342
    🎉 // GET STARTED WITH CRYPTO // 🎉
    -----------------------------------------------------------------
    🍭 Earn free bitcoin while you shop with Lolli: bit.ly/lolli-btc
    💰 Get your first bitcoin with Cash App: bit.ly/2K1hH0C
    ✔ Get more crypto on Crypto(dot)com app: bit.ly/hashoshi...
    🖥️ Build your coding skills: bit.ly/blockcha...
    🦁 Try the best web browser, Brave: bit.ly/2O1koBZ
    🔐 // PROTECT YOUR CRYPTO // 🔐
    ---------------------------------------------------------------
    Get a Ledger Nano S & Nano X Here: bit.ly/2HpzqNH
    Get a Trezor Model T wallet here :bit.ly/trezor_t
    Get a Trezor One wallet here: bit.ly/trezor_1
    Get a BC Vault wallet here: bit.ly/2X6zFSH
    Get a KeepKey hardware wallet here: bit.ly/2CccGAe
    🛑 // DISCLAIMERS & TRANSPARENCY // 🛑
    🔺 This description box contains affiliate links, which means that if you click on one of the product links, I’ll receive a small commission. Most often, I include links to products when I do product reviews, but I do not allow brands to dictate my message in relation to a product or service. You will always get my personal and honest opinion. Thank you.
    The information in this video is an opinion and is for informational purposes only. It is not intended to be investment advice, nor does it represent any entity's opinion but my own. The opinions Seek a duly licensed professional for investment advice. I am not guaranteeing you gains on your investments and the content I produce is my own personal approach, opinion, and strategy in this highly speculative market.
    🙏 // CONNECT WITH ME ON SOCIAL // 🙏
    I am @hashoshi4, let's hang out!
    Twitter: bit.ly/2EDnBjp
    Instagram: bit.ly/2ECkecO
    #Hashoshi #Cryptocurrency #Bitcoin

КОМЕНТАРІ • 104

  • @Hashoshi4
    @Hashoshi4  5 років тому +19

    Oracles are, in my mind, an essential tool in the dapp developers toolkit when creating valuable, user-friendly decentralized applications. What do YOU think? :)

  • @vicdelgui86
    @vicdelgui86 3 роки тому +9

    After searching in many videos about this concept, you could explain it with very clear examples. You add a lot of value to the community. Thank you so much!

    • @Hashoshi4
      @Hashoshi4  3 роки тому +1

      Glad it was helpful! That is my primary goal
      thanks for watching

  • @roachangel8715
    @roachangel8715 3 роки тому +1

    you really hashed that out. so great to see how people like you try to simplify such complicated,technical terms and just trying to convert the meaning so good so that people like me can understand. well done

  • @Romalainen
    @Romalainen 2 роки тому

    Finally an actually well informed and competent guy talks about crypto simply :)
    Thank you! Great and rare quality content on the matter!

  • @anandls6759
    @anandls6759 3 роки тому +1

    Preety nice introduction to SC oracles. Liked the info about Hardware Oracles and also about the Data Market and potential centralization of the data market. Thanks again for the lovely video.

  • @browneagle5988
    @browneagle5988 2 роки тому

    I'm your newest biggest fan. OMG what a video. Thank you, I'm going to start my own company and help my people. Thank you.

  • @bjaburg
    @bjaburg 2 роки тому

    Very clear explanation and proper examples. Thanks mate!

  • @wi11ieman
    @wi11ieman 3 роки тому

    looked for so many explanations, somehow this was the easiest to understand, thanks! subbed!

  • @2tigiant
    @2tigiant 3 роки тому

    This information is very well explained.
    Thanks. !
    You have a new subscriber 👍🏾

  • @singingaccount666
    @singingaccount666 3 роки тому +1

    Hi Hashishi, Thanks for the great explanation. Concise yet complete!!

  • @christianmechwart
    @christianmechwart 3 роки тому

    great overview! can't believe more of your subscribers aren't looking into this.

  • @obiwahn5665
    @obiwahn5665 3 роки тому

    Very well explained! Subscribing !!

  • @donpatrickp
    @donpatrickp 5 років тому +2

    Great video on Oracles ..Bring awareness to Special consideration on Smart-contract design ...so they can be truly smart

    • @Hashoshi4
      @Hashoshi4  5 років тому

      Thanks a bunch! Agreed, this is a critical component to be aware of in the space
      Appreciate your support!

    • @Owner-rk4mf
      @Owner-rk4mf 3 роки тому

      At What point does the LINK token become too expensive for companies to utilize it? thanks

  • @nacholupotti3644
    @nacholupotti3644 3 роки тому

    here u have ur subscription, good man.
    Thanks for this clear explanation!

  • @lucifel1004
    @lucifel1004 3 роки тому

    Very good explanation! Thanks

  • @gawain8000
    @gawain8000 3 роки тому

    Great video, well explained - subbed

  • @fern9100
    @fern9100 3 роки тому

    You killed this explanation

    • @Hashoshi4
      @Hashoshi4  3 роки тому

      Thank you Fern! This is insider info ;) but I'm creating a new series of beginner explanations for crypto topics
      stay tuned

  • @stefanomartell8413
    @stefanomartell8413 3 роки тому

    Good video! So oracles' main jobs are
    1. Gather N amounts of API's (wether public or private, if private this assumes that the oracle has made a deal with a private business)
    2. Determine the right decision
    3. Send that to the corresponding blockchain with its corresponding format
    Am I right? At first I thought they were just API's aggregators. Would it be valid to call them that way?

  • @francislavars6853
    @francislavars6853 5 років тому +4

    This is a great explanation. The terms now make total sense...Before they were in my vocabulary, but I imagined "smart contracts " and "oracles" to be more than what they actually were...Good job : )

    • @Hashoshi4
      @Hashoshi4  4 роки тому +2

      Woohoo! mission accomplished. Glad it was helpful for ya, and also stoked that you're continually someone supporting the channel. I really really appreciate that, thank you

  • @5o5kY
    @5o5kY 5 років тому +1

    hey hashoshi, nice to see you find time to post videos again!

    • @Hashoshi4
      @Hashoshi4  5 років тому

      Thanks my friend! I’ve been posting (fairly) consistently but it’s been a challenge for sure

    • @5o5kY
      @5o5kY 5 років тому

      @@Hashoshi4 I don't even expect consistency to be honest. I prefer a video/month with useful information (like this one was), than having 3 or 4 videos/week from which 70%+ are fillers. To be honest, because of you, now I understand why some people are so excited about chainlink.

    • @Hashoshi4
      @Hashoshi4  5 років тому

      5o5kY well first of all thanks for your support and kind words! I am also stoked to hear that this video helped clarify why ChainLink has some hype behind it
      I do think ChainLink has something significant brewing

    • @5o5kY
      @5o5kY 5 років тому

      ​@@Hashoshi4 I hope so... We are clearly missing some things in this space and that's why I think this "alts will die" rhetoric is completely wrong, even toxic at some degree... We need new projects because, out of nowhere, we (as mostly, a non technical community) realize and partially understand that there are problems that we could have never thought before.
      Also, this is why I appreciate you people (developers); You keep building things and pushing boundaries, finding problems and trying to fix them.
      Much appreciation for you, Hashoshi, for bridging this knowledge gap on youtube!

    • @Owner-rk4mf
      @Owner-rk4mf 3 роки тому

      @@Hashoshi4 At What point does the LINK token become too expensive for companies to utilize it?

  • @SS-605
    @SS-605 2 роки тому

    BEST EXPLANATION :) THANK YOU :)

    • @SS-605
      @SS-605 2 роки тому

      Can you explain NFTs?

  • @Sparadrap1101
    @Sparadrap1101 4 роки тому +1

    Amazing video ! I understand Oracles better thanks to you now.
    But I have a question, how can we « connect » an oracle to a smartcontract to get external datas ? How does it work technically ? (If you know where can I find this kind of information, I’ll really appreciate it 😁)
    Anyway, thank you for this video, you have a new subscriber !

  • @ipodtouch470
    @ipodtouch470 2 роки тому

    Wow this was a great advertising for chainlink at the time.

  • @nicolastanzi4985
    @nicolastanzi4985 3 роки тому

    Cool t-shirt! And great explanation! Thanks

  • @DelanoCastro
    @DelanoCastro 3 роки тому

    Great explanation !

  • @user-jq8wr8ru2s
    @user-jq8wr8ru2s 5 років тому

    Great video. Always enjoy your content. I learned quite a bit. Thank you!

    • @Hashoshi4
      @Hashoshi4  5 років тому

      Thanks for watching and supporting the channel! Glad you’re getting value out of it 😊

  • @giopag81
    @giopag81 5 років тому +1

    Thanks man! great video. Really hope you can do one explaining chainlink one day. I'd love to hear your unbiased technical opinion on the project

    • @Hashoshi4
      @Hashoshi4  5 років тому +1

      Thank YOU! Appreciate the support. I have darn near finished up research on a Chainlink vid and hope to push it out soon :) stay tuned

    • @Owner-rk4mf
      @Owner-rk4mf 3 роки тому

      @@Hashoshi4 At What point does the LINK token become too expensive for companies to utilize it?

  • @moarteapetrecerii
    @moarteapetrecerii 3 роки тому

    Elrond & Chainlink is gonna be awsome 🥂💎🙌🏻🚀😍

  • @henriqueperdoncini
    @henriqueperdoncini 4 роки тому

    Try to use DRGN with dragonet, it is programmer friendly, since it allows several type of codes. Really reliable fees since it does not depends on token value or number of transactions.

  • @GraemeBreiner
    @GraemeBreiner 4 роки тому

    Thank you thank you thank you! This is really helping me to understand 😊

  • @jmysabbagth8151
    @jmysabbagth8151 3 роки тому

    hey man , great video, just gained a new sub

  • @pipe79000
    @pipe79000 4 роки тому

    Congrats man, very clear.

  • @exploringcrypto6609
    @exploringcrypto6609 3 роки тому

    great video, thank you for it

  • @vuquangle897
    @vuquangle897 3 роки тому

    amazing! thank you

  • @fxoptimus
    @fxoptimus 4 роки тому

    thank you for the video, but can you please explain, what is GOOD data vs. BAD data? I think this is really important because afaik you don't really have 100% verifiable and immutable data on 3rd party data storage.

  • @gioluan
    @gioluan 3 роки тому

    Hi! Can you do a video about UMBRELLA NETWORK oracle?

  • @burzzzua
    @burzzzua 3 роки тому

    Are data providers deing chosen by the programmer and so they are little nubrer of it or them are being chosen every time automatically when an oracle need data?

  • @thrishulh9834
    @thrishulh9834 Рік тому

    is there any oracle which find out wether a person is dead or alive?

  • @flygraphy
    @flygraphy 3 роки тому

    Five Stars Explanation ;-) Thanks :-)

    • @Hashoshi4
      @Hashoshi4  3 роки тому

      Glad you liked it! thanks!

  • @zabriahmadshah
    @zabriahmadshah 4 роки тому

    Thank you, great explanation

    • @Hashoshi4
      @Hashoshi4  4 роки тому

      You are welcome! thanks for watching!

  • @Owner-rk4mf
    @Owner-rk4mf 3 роки тому

    At What point does the LINK token become too expensive for companies to utilize it?

  • @andreabertame8104
    @andreabertame8104 3 роки тому

    Great video! If I had some questions I wanted to ask you how may I contact you?

  • @jaredlanes
    @jaredlanes 3 роки тому

    I love that shirt

  • @justps523
    @justps523 4 роки тому

    Thanks 😊

  • @ramnasidharta9536
    @ramnasidharta9536 4 роки тому

    Pretty good explanation, nice examples. A precise feedback: the end could be more concise in my opinion.

    • @Hashoshi4
      @Hashoshi4  4 роки тому +1

      Appreciate the feedback! I am always looking to improve my videos

  • @demoblicancorruption
    @demoblicancorruption 3 роки тому

    "assuming you don't have a dairy allergy" lol

  • @copycatth3gr3at
    @copycatth3gr3at 3 роки тому

    I want to learn to code and possibly get into development in blockchain tech. Can you offer any suggestions on what coding language to learn?

    • @Hashoshi4
      @Hashoshi4  3 роки тому +1

      Start with C++ or Python... JavaScript is also great, though many "expert programmers" hate it.

    • @copycatth3gr3at
      @copycatth3gr3at 3 роки тому

      @@Hashoshi4 Thanks, I did end up buying a C# on udemy and some other courses. I appreciate your time. Awesome explanation on the blockchain oracles. I did invest in some BRG.

  • @deeshana9452
    @deeshana9452 3 роки тому

    Great insight how can I get in touch with you ?

  • @BizAutomation4U
    @BizAutomation4U 3 роки тому

    Fun ideas, but as an ERP designer, I can't yet see how we would use any of this in our product anytime soon. But I'm always looking for new creative ideas.

    • @erikawwad7653
      @erikawwad7653 2 роки тому

      what is erp design?

    • @BizAutomation4U
      @BizAutomation4U 2 роки тому

      @@erikawwad7653 Someone that receives feedback from users, and incorporates the feedback into a deisng that a programmer can take and build into a solution. Maybe I should clear something up... using an oracle and a decentralized blockchain to validate contracts within the context of ERP is an interesting idea, maybe something that proves a transaction happened such as a sales order, invoice, shipment, and receive and putaway event at a customer warehouse, all have potential here, but I was going outside the context to opine that ERP modules on a relational database will never be decentralized due to how inefficient the mechanism is to performance (antishisis of the core benefit of an OLTP database which is the bedrock of business apps today, that being referential integrity).

    • @ghostmalone4132
      @ghostmalone4132 Рік тому

      You will be out of work if you don't embrace this.

  • @jknowledgenet2748
    @jknowledgenet2748 4 роки тому

    What do you gain from making a smart contract? Is there abby money to be made by it, I hear a ton of people talking about them teaching how to build them but not one person telling what a smart contract does for the bee effort of who made it

    • @Hashoshi4
      @Hashoshi4  4 роки тому +1

      It's the same as why people build software today: to make money from a client or product, and to make the world better with what you built. A smart contract isn't anything special... it's just code that lives on the blockchain, like a mini app. it allows programmable functionality on top of the blockchain transaction layer
      So when I build a smart contract(s) for a client, I get paid to build out a product that works on the blockchain

    • @Owner-rk4mf
      @Owner-rk4mf 3 роки тому

      @@Hashoshi4 At What point does the LINK token become too expensive for companies to utilize it? thanks

  • @justhertogmaloe6517
    @justhertogmaloe6517 2 роки тому

    If only I would have seen this video in 2019......

  • @SiriusTheKid
    @SiriusTheKid 4 роки тому

    Can u talk about qubic n iota?

  • @Lyve613official
    @Lyve613official 5 років тому

    So what blockchain project you looking at when it comes to oracle

    • @Hashoshi4
      @Hashoshi4  5 років тому +1

      Chainlink and Oraclize are two I’ve worked with personally and do a pretty good job 👍 thanks for watching btw!!

    • @Lyve613official
      @Lyve613official 5 років тому

      Like the content you provide

  • @kikin310
    @kikin310 4 роки тому

    why not just not use at all a stupid hackable spy smart fridge?

  • @dialectic831
    @dialectic831 2 роки тому

    Oracles are necessary when people try to do things that a blockchain isn't intended to do. You use them if you don't understand blockchain. You use them if you can't design smart contracts in a good way or you try to design smart contracts that are inappropriate for the blockchain. If you're thinking of creating a dapp that needs to sample the real world, you shouldn't be using it on the blockchain.

    • @Hashoshi4
      @Hashoshi4  2 роки тому

      From your perspective, is DeFi not a good use of blockchain then? Do all these DeFi protocol devs not understand blockchain? Today, there is no purely on-chain mechanism for price feeds, and without that data there is no DeFi. Unless an entire financial market were facilitated completely on-chain, I cannot imagine a reasonable way to achieve this anyway. Open to your beliefs on that.
      I agree that people use blockchain for nonsense all the time, but to say that anyone using oracles is misappropriating the entire family of technology is an overgeneralization from my perspective.

  • @tradingview6228
    @tradingview6228 3 роки тому

    👍👍👍

  • @adrianeland87
    @adrianeland87 4 роки тому

    This is a great video. totally answered my question and explained brilliantly. PS you are very handsome.

    • @Hashoshi4
      @Hashoshi4  4 роки тому

      Awesome! Thank you! that's super kind haha

  • @samsulali3710
    @samsulali3710 5 років тому

    Proud 1984 orwellian dystopian baby boy

    • @Hashoshi4
      @Hashoshi4  4 роки тому

      I was born 3 weeks ago with this beard - from all the GMO food I guess.....

    • @samsulali3710
      @samsulali3710 4 роки тому

      @@Hashoshi4 your shirt lie.

  • @socksumi
    @socksumi 2 роки тому

    Decentralized application development? WTF does that even mean? May I mambo dog face to the banana patch?

    • @Hashoshi4
      @Hashoshi4  2 роки тому

      It means… building decentralized applications
      Mind blowing. Build a smart contract, a front-end in React and put that bad boy on IPFS and bob’s your uncle mambo banana patch orlando tango

  • @jakebock8913
    @jakebock8913 3 роки тому

    Thank you for this